The table below prov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in London requiring Enterprise Architecture skills. It includes a benchmarking guide to the annual salaries offered in vacancies that cited Enterprise Architecture over the 6 months leading up to 28 May 2025, comparing them to the same period in the previous two years.

6 months to
28 May 2025
Same period 2024 Same period 2023
Rank 264 171 203
Rank change year-on-year -93 +32 +251
Permanent jobs citing Enterprise Architecture 128 453 595
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in London 1.02% 1.90% 1.80%
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 1.06% 2.10% 1.88%
Number of salaries quoted 81 156 283
10th Percentile £70,000 £65,000 £57,950
25th Percentile £71,250 £80,938 £75,000
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£90,000 £94,000 £92,169
Median % change year-on-year -4.26% +1.99% -2.98%
75th Percentile £115,000 £115,625 £112,500
90th Percentile £142,500 £141,250 £120,000
England median annual salary £80,000 £80,000 £81,500
% change year-on-year - -1.84% -4.12%
